Do not think I haven't been putting research into a rear solid axle swap! :)

Costs though, bro. Ugh. Started saving for a rear e-locker, and truetrac up front, and 4.11s all the way around.

Talking with a guy who builds buggies - the CV joints aren't necessarily weak; all his 500-700hp, etc, buggies use them (Corvette drive components, really). He thought locker rear and truetrac front would be great for me; even truetrac front and rear would be very nice.
I would love to regear the diffs, and throw a locker in the rear. I hear ya though. Costs.

Well thats a tough act to follow, but here it is. 3 inch spacers and 3 inch torsion keys, new rear springs and new rancho 9000xl shocks. 35x12.5x17 Super swamper TSL's. 3" body lift still to come, new wheels and maybe wheel spacers.
